- * Using this include: The main code must contain the symbols 'processname',
- * 'clistartup' and 'wbstartup'. The Main program must execute 'JMP AutoDetach'.
- * The child process can call ReplySync with a routine in a0. This routine gets
- * executed by the parent process under permitted conditions. The child process
- * *MUST* call ReplySync once with a0:=0. It waits then for a final message from
- * the parent process, which is sent by this under forbid. This guarantees
- * that the parent process ends in any case before the child because the memory
- * belongs to the child from the moment it recieves the first messy. The parent
- * process terminates under forbid.

- * AutoDetach Standard startup code.
- *
- * RESULT: If the program was started on workbench, this routine gets the
- * workbench message in d0 and jumps to 'WBSTARTUP'. In case of
- * CLI start, this routine autodetaches from the process and the
- * new process starts at 'CLISTARTUP'. A message is sent to the
- * new process to synchronize its creation with the end of the old
- * process. In the message, a routine can be designed to be
- * executed. The label 'PROCESSNAME' points to name.
- *
- * The following variables can be accessed by the customer:
- *
- * - cws_kick20.b -1 if V36+, else 0
- * - cws_kick30.b -1 if V39+, else 0
- * - cws_wbstartup.b -1 for WB, 0 for CLI
- * - cws_wbmessage.l Pointer to WB message
- * - cws_launchtask Pointer to parent task structure
- * - cws_returnvalue Return value for parent process
